Miguel Rodriguez Model

Tell us about the Rodriguez model of yours that is in our inventory. Why did you build it?
SCHRAMM  I built this for my online guitar making course called The Online Apprentice. This went on for several years so the guitar took that long to build. The course showed every single step in the process of how to build a copy of a Rodriguez. I have not edited the CD ROM of that course yet, but I did a Hauser class too and have sold 1,000 copies of that CD ROM all over the world in Ireland, Spain, China, Vietnam, Germany, South America, India, Australia, South Africa, etc.

Is there a guitar in particular that you copied and took measurements from?
SCHRAMM Yes, I know someone who owns one of Bill Kanengiser's old Rodriguezes. It is one of the great ones he used to shoot one of his videos but I'm not sure which. I took very exacting measurements because I intended this guitar to be an exact replica. That was the goal.

I am very familiar with Rodriguezes. I've played a lot of them over the years and I owned a very good one at one point and I have to say Dave, this guitar is one of the very best "Rodriguez" type guitars I have ever played, regardless of who built it. It is really something!
SCHRAMM  Thanks. It turned out well.

Will you be making more Rodriguez designed guitars?
SCHRAMM  Yes, Right now I'm making another Rodriguez model on the side along with my regular orders. I still like making fan braced guitars as well as lattice braced.

Top  -  Cedar
Bracing  -  Traditional
Back & Sides  -  East Indian Rosewood
Finish  -  Lacquer Back and Sides, French Polished Top
Tuning Machines  -  Schaller
Neck  -  Spanish Cedar
Head face Plate  -  East Indian Rosewood
Fret Scale  -  660mm
